Tier 2 IT Technician job summary
Are you a skilled IT Technician looking for an exciting and rewarding opportunity? The Learning Academies Trust is offering a permanent IT Technician role for a skilled professional who excels in technical support and is passionate about enhancing digital environments. This opportunity involves providing high-quality IT services in an educational setting, making it ideal for someone eager to combine their technical expertise with a commitment to improving digital resources in schools.
Key Responsibilities
- Maintain and support IT systems and infrastructure for staff and students across multiple sites.
- Assist with the implementation of various IT projects and upgrades.
- Provide second-line remote and onsite support, working collaboratively with colleagues to resolve technical issues effectively.
- Develop and maintain a comprehensive knowledge base to assist users.
The successful candidate will have:
- Experience in an IT support or technician role.
- Strong troubleshooting skills.
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team in a fast-paced environment.
- Excellent communication skills with a customer-focused approach.
- Experience in an education setting is desirable but not essential.
- GCSEs Maths and English C or above and be able to illustrate good literacy and numeracy skills.
- Be able to travel between the 18 schools within the Trust.

The Learning Academies Trust was originally formed by three Plymouth primary schools in November 2016 and has grown from there. In terms of pupil numbers, the Trust is now the largest primary school MAT, or Multi Academy Trust in the city of Plymouth with plans on the horizon to grow.
The Learning Academies Trust is a family of schools dedicated to delivering outstanding education to all our children, whatever their starting point or background. Our Trust holds three core beliefs at the centre of the work we do:
- Every child in our Trust deserves an outstanding education
- Schools work best when they work together
- Every school is unique
